Gross Motor Function Classification System (GMFCS)

Definition

The Gross Motor Function Classification System (GMFCS) is a standardized five-level functional classification for children and adolescents with cerebral palsy (CP). It classifies a child according to their usual gross-motor performance, particularly sitting, transfers, walking, and wheeled mobility, rather than their best possible performance on a single occasion.
It differentiates children based on:
  • Current gross-motor ability
  • Functional limitations
  • Need for handheld mobility aids
  • Need for wheeled mobility or assistance by another person
The GMFCS was developed to provide a common language for communication, treatment planning, research, and estimation of future motor needs. Bradley and Daroff's Neurology in Clinical Practice, p. 2267-2269.

GMFCS - Expanded and Revised (GMFCS-E&R)

The expanded and revised version applies from birth to 18 years and has five age bands:
  1. Below 2 years
  2. 2-4 years
  3. 4-6 years
  4. 6-12 years
  5. 12-18 years
Age-specific descriptions are necessary because normal expectations for mobility, independence, community participation, and use of technology change as the child grows. The classification considers mobility at home, school, and in the community. The official CanChild GMFCS-E&R resource describes the system in this age-based format.

Principles of Classification

  • GMFCS is based on activity and functional ability, not merely on neurological signs such as spasticity.
  • It emphasizes what the child usually does, not what they can do under ideal circumstances.
  • The distinction between levels is based on:
    • Functional limitations
    • Requirement for assistive devices
    • Quality and efficiency of mobility
    • Need for caregiver assistance or wheeled transport
  • A child is assigned one level, which usually remains relatively stable over time, though mobility methods can change with age and environment.

GMFCS Levels

Level I - Walks without limitations

  • Child walks independently at home, school, outdoors, and in the community.
  • Can climb stairs without using a railing.
  • Can run and jump.
  • However, speed, balance, coordination, and performance of advanced gross-motor skills may be reduced compared with peers.
Example: A child with mild spastic hemiplegic CP who walks independently but has difficulty running fast or hopping on one leg.

Level II - Walks with limitations

  • Child walks independently in most settings.
  • Has limitations while walking long distances, on uneven surfaces, in crowded areas, or outdoors.
  • Usually needs a railing to climb stairs.
  • Has reduced ability to run and jump.
  • May use wheeled mobility for long distances outside the home.
Example: A child who can walk independently in school but becomes fatigued over long distances and uses a wheelchair during outings.

Level III - Walks using a handheld mobility device

  • Child walks with a walker, crutches, or canes.
  • Requires support for balance and safety.
  • May use a manual wheelchair or powered wheelchair for longer distances and community mobility.
  • May climb stairs with assistance or a railing.
  • Sitting is usually independent or requires minimal support.
Example: A child with spastic diplegic CP who ambulates indoors with a posterior walker but uses a wheelchair for school and community distances.

Level IV - Self-mobility with limitations

  • Child has marked limitations in independent mobility.
  • Usually requires physical assistance or powered mobility for movement in the community.
  • May sit independently, but may need adaptive seating for trunk control.
  • Standing and walking are limited, often only for transfers or short distances with support.
  • May use a powered wheelchair if able to operate it.
Example: A child who can move short distances using a standing frame or walker with assistance but primarily uses a powered wheelchair.

Level V - Transported in a manual wheelchair

  • Child has severe limitation in voluntary control of movement and ability to maintain head and trunk posture against gravity.
  • Dependent on caregivers for transfers and mobility.
  • Usually transported in a manual wheelchair.
  • Requires extensive adaptive seating and postural support.
  • May have associated problems such as epilepsy, feeding difficulty, communication impairment, visual impairment, and intellectual disability.
Example: A child with severe quadriplegic CP who is fully dependent for mobility, positioning, and activities of daily living.
Children at GMFCS V commonly have multiple associated difficulties; the system ranges broadly from near-normal mobility at Level I to wheelchair-based mobility at Level V. Bailey and Love's Short Practice of Surgery, p. 653.

Clinical Uses of GMFCS

1. Communication

Provides a common, understandable description of gross-motor function among physiotherapists, occupational therapists, pediatricians, orthopedic surgeons, teachers, and families.

2. Prognosis

Helps estimate probable future mobility and functional needs. In general, children at Levels I and II are likely to remain ambulant, whereas those at Levels IV and V commonly need wheeled mobility.

3. Treatment planning

Guides realistic rehabilitation goals:
  • Levels I-III: Improve walking efficiency, balance, endurance, gait, and participation.
  • Levels IV-V: Improve positioning, comfort, prevention of contractures and hip displacement, use of adaptive equipment, transfers, and caregiver support.

4. Orthopedic surveillance

Higher GMFCS levels are associated with greater risk of complications such as:
  • Hip displacement
  • Contractures
  • Scoliosis
  • Pain
  • Reduced bone density

5. Research and outcome comparison

Allows comparison of children with similar functional severity in clinical studies and helps assess treatment outcomes.

Limitations

  • GMFCS is not a diagnostic classification of CP subtype or etiology.
  • It does not measure spasticity, muscle power, intelligence, speech, hand function, or quality of movement.
  • It is not designed to measure short-term improvement after therapy.
  • Environmental factors, availability of mobility aids, fatigue, and family preferences can affect observed mobility.
  • It should be used along with other assessments, such as:
    • Gross Motor Function Measure (GMFM)
    • Manual Ability Classification System (MACS)
    • Communication Function Classification System (CFCS)
    • Eating and Drinking Ability Classification System (EDACS)

Important distinction

GMFCS classifies functional severity, whereas GMFM measures change in gross-motor performance over time.

Conclusion

GMFCS is a five-level, age-related classification system for gross-motor function in children with CP. It is based on the child’s usual mobility, functional limitations, and need for assistive technology. It is useful for prognosis, communication, rehabilitation planning, orthopedic surveillance, and research.
